Ever heard of the filibuster?
In the U.S.
Senate, a politician can talk for hours—sometimes reading recipes or phone books—just to delay a vote.
The record is over 24 hours straight!
It’s a legal way to stall, but it’s also a test of endurance and creativity.
Picture someone reading Dr.
Seuss on the Senate floor just to keep a bill from passing.
Politics gets weirdly theatrical sometimes.
Political mascots aren’t just for sports teams.
In Japan, cities and even government agencies have adorable mascots—think giant walking strawberries or cartoon bears—to promote policies
and events.
These characters show up at rallies, hand out flyers, and even have their own social media.
It’s a quirky way to make politics more approachable, but seeing a giant mascot debate policy is definitely
one of the stranger sights in global politics.
